A nurse accused of murdering seven babies and trying to kill 10 more wrote 'I am evil I did this' on a piece of paper later found in a police search of her house, a court has heard.
Lucy Letby, who worked in the neonatal unit of Chester Hospital in England, also wrote: 'I don't deserve to live. I killed them on purpose because I'm not good enough to care for them. I am a horrible evil person', Manchester Crown Court was told. The notes were among other papers and Post-it notes which also contained "many protestations of innocence", Nick Johnson KC, prosecuting, told the jury.
Letby, 32, denies attacking newborn children in a variety of ways, including poisoning, during an alleged killing spree on the neonatal unit at Countess of Chester Hospital between June 2015 and June 2016. Concluding the prosecution opening, which began on Monday, Mr Johnson said that after Letby fell under suspicion, she was put on clerical duties where she could not pose a danger to children until she was arrested in July 2018.
After her house in Chester was searched, "interesting items" were found, Mr Johnson said. Paperwork relating to many of the children who died or suffered collapses was found along with Post-it notes with closely written words which included the names of some of her colleagues, the court heard.
"But I want to show you one note in particular," Mr Johnson told jurors. Highlighting a yellow Post-it note shown on TV screens to the jury, he focused on some of the words written in ink by Letby.
Mr Johnson said: "She wrote, 'I don't deserve to live. I killed them on purpose because I'm not good enough to care for them', 'I am a horrible evil person" and in capital letters 'I am evil I did this.'
